Abstract

The potential for oil and gas production on federal lands leased under the new Outer Continental Shelf (OCS) leasing program is estimated using the criterion that the efficient use of nonenergy resources will be maximized. Several submodels are used in the analysis to derive production goals and a supporting five-year lease schedule. Comparisons with current and projected domestic supply, imports, and total use in various time frames indicate that accelerated OCS exploration and production will not have a significant effect on domestic energy consumption and production imbalances in the next five years. At best, it will only prevent further declines during the midterm. 22 references, 1 figure, 4 tables. (DCK)
